| 
									
										
										
										
											2014-10-01 15:18:14 +00:00
										 |  |  | ------------------------------------------------------------------- | 
					
						
							|  |  |  | Wed Oct  1 15:06:28 UTC 2014 - toddrme2178@gmail.com | 
					
						
							|  |  |  | 
 | 
					
						
							|  |  |  | - Update to 14.3.1 | 
					
						
							|  |  |  |   + Minor bugfixes to pyzmq 14.3: | 
					
						
							|  |  |  |     * Fixes to building bundled libzmq on OS X < 10.9 | 
					
						
							|  |  |  |     * Fixes to import-failure warnings on Python 3.4 | 
					
						
							|  |  |  |     * Fixes to tests | 
					
						
							|  |  |  |     * Pull upstream fixes to zmq.ssh for ssh multiplexing | 
					
						
							|  |  |  | - Update to 14.3.0 | 
					
						
							|  |  |  |   + PyZMQ no longer calls :meth:`.Socket.close` or  | 
					
						
							|  |  |  |     :meth:`.Context.term` during process cleanup. | 
					
						
							|  |  |  |     Changes to garbage collection in Python 3.4 make this  | 
					
						
							|  |  |  |     impossible to do sensibly. | 
					
						
							|  |  |  |   + :meth:`ZMQStream.close` closes its socket immediately, | 
					
						
							|  |  |  |     rather than scheduling a timeout. | 
					
						
							|  |  |  |   + Raise the original ImportError when importing zmq fails. | 
					
						
							|  |  |  |     Should be more informative than `no module cffi...`. | 
					
						
							|  |  |  | - Update to 14.2.0 | 
					
						
							|  |  |  |   + New Stuff | 
					
						
							|  |  |  |     * Raise new ZMQVersionError when a requested method is not  | 
					
						
							|  |  |  |       supported by the linked libzmq. | 
					
						
							|  |  |  |       For backward compatibility, this subclasses  | 
					
						
							|  |  |  |       NotImplementedError. | 
					
						
							|  |  |  |   + Bugs Fixed | 
					
						
							|  |  |  |     * Memory leak introduced in pyzmq-14.0 in zero copy. | 
					
						
							|  |  |  |     * OverflowError on 32 bit systems in zero copy. | 
					
						
							|  |  |  | - Update to 14.1.0 | 
					
						
							|  |  |  |   + Security | 
					
						
							|  |  |  |     The headline features for 14.1 are adding better support for  | 
					
						
							|  |  |  |     libzmq's security features. | 
					
						
							|  |  |  |     * When libzmq is bundled as a Python extension  | 
					
						
							|  |  |  |       (e.g. wheels, eggs), libsodium is also bundled  | 
					
						
							|  |  |  |       (excluding Windows), ensuring that libzmq security is  | 
					
						
							|  |  |  |       available to users who install from wheels | 
					
						
							|  |  |  |     * New :mod:`zmq.auth`, implementing zeromq's ZAP authentication, | 
					
						
							|  |  |  |       modeled on czmq zauth. | 
					
						
							|  |  |  |       For more information, see the  | 
					
						
							|  |  |  |       `examples <https://github.com/zeromq/pyzmq/tree/master/examples/>`_. | 
					
						
							|  |  |  |   + Other New Stuff | 
					
						
							|  |  |  |     * Add PYZMQ_BACKEND for enabling use of backends outside the | 
					
						
							|  |  |  |       pyzmq codebase. | 
					
						
							|  |  |  |     * Add :attr:`~.Context.underlying` property and  | 
					
						
							|  |  |  |       :meth:`~.Context.shadow` method to Context and Socket, for  | 
					
						
							|  |  |  |       handing off sockets and contexts. between pyzmq and other | 
					
						
							|  |  |  |       bindings (mainly pyczmq_). | 
					
						
							|  |  |  |     * Add TOS, ROUTER_HANDOVER, and IPC_FILTER constants from  | 
					
						
							|  |  |  |       libzmq-4.1-dev. | 
					
						
							|  |  |  |     * Add Context option support in the CFFI backend. | 
					
						
							|  |  |  |     * Various small unicode and build fixes, as always. | 
					
						
							|  |  |  |     * :meth:`~.Socket.send_json` and :meth:`~.Socket.recv_json` | 
					
						
							|  |  |  |       pass any extra kwargs to ``json.dumps/loads``. | 
					
						
							|  |  |  |   + Deprecations | 
					
						
							|  |  |  |     * ``Socket.socket_type`` is deprecated, in favor of  | 
					
						
							|  |  |  |       ``Socket.type``, which has been available since 2.1. | 
					
						
							|  |  |  | - Update to 14.0.1 | 
					
						
							|  |  |  |   + Bugfix release | 
					
						
							|  |  |  |     * Update bundled libzmq to current (4.0.3). | 
					
						
							|  |  |  |     * Fix bug in :meth:`.Context.destroy` with no open sockets. | 
					
						
							|  |  |  |     * Threadsafety fixes in the garbage collector. | 
					
						
							|  |  |  |     * Python 3 fixes in :mod:`zmq.ssh`. | 
					
						
							|  |  |  | 
 | 
					
						
							| 
									
										
										
										
											2014-08-02 11:01:26 +00:00
										 |  |  | ------------------------------------------------------------------- | 
					
						
							|  |  |  | Thu Jul 31 17:00:20 UTC 2014 - dimstar@opensuse.org | 
					
						
							|  |  |  | 
 | 
					
						
							|  |  |  | - Rename rpmlintrc to %{name}-rpmlintrc. | 
					
						
							|  |  |  |   Follow the packaging guidelines. | 
					
						
							|  |  |  | 
 | 
					
						
							| 
									
										
										
										
											2014-02-12 12:52:05 +00:00
										 |  |  | ------------------------------------------------------------------- | 
					
						
							|  |  |  | Wed Feb 12 12:08:20 UTC 2014 - dmueller@suse.com | 
					
						
							|  |  |  | 
 | 
					
						
							|  |  |  | - disable testsuite for qemu-linux-user builds | 
					
						
							|  |  |  | 
 | 
					
						
							| 
									
										
										
										
											2013-11-24 19:39:18 +00:00
										 |  |  | ------------------------------------------------------------------- | 
					
						
							|  |  |  | Sun Nov 24 19:34:17 UTC 2013 - p.drouand@gmail.com | 
					
						
							|  |  |  | 
 | 
					
						
							|  |  |  | - Update to version 14.0.0 | 
					
						
							|  |  |  |   + Update bundled libzmq to current (4.0.1). | 
					
						
							|  |  |  |   + Backends are now implemented in ``zmq.backend`` instead of ``zmq.core``. | 
					
						
							|  |  |  |     This has no effect on public APIs. | 
					
						
							|  |  |  |   + Various build improvements for Cython and CFFI backends (PyPy | 
					
						
							|  |  |  |     compiles at build time). | 
					
						
							|  |  |  |   + Various GIL-related performance improvements - the GIL is no longer | 
					
						
							|  |  |  |     touched from a zmq IO thread. | 
					
						
							|  |  |  |   + Adding a constant should now be a bit easier - only zmq/sugar/constant | 
					
						
							|  |  |  |    _names should need updating, | 
					
						
							|  |  |  |     all other constant-related files should be automatically updated by | 
					
						
							|  |  |  |     ``setup.py constants``. | 
					
						
							|  |  |  |   + add support for latest libzmq-4.0.1 | 
					
						
							|  |  |  |     (includes ZMQ_CURVE security and socket event monitoring). | 
					
						
							|  |  |  | - Changes from version 13.1.0 | 
					
						
							|  |  |  |   + The main new feature is improved tornado 3 compatibility. | 
					
						
							|  |  |  |     PyZMQ ships a 'minitornado' submodule, which contains a small | 
					
						
							|  |  |  |     subset of tornado 3.0.1, | 
					
						
							|  |  |  |     in order to get the IOLoop base class.  zmq.eventloop.ioloop.IOLoop | 
					
						
							|  |  |  |     is now a simple subclass, and if the system tornado is ≥ 3.0, then | 
					
						
							|  |  |  |     the zmq IOLoop is a proper registered subclass of the tornado one itself, | 
					
						
							|  |  |  |     and minitornado is entirely unused. | 
					
						
							|  |  |  | - Changes from version 13.0.2 | 
					
						
							|  |  |  |   + EAGAIN was unconditionally turned into KeyboardInterrupt | 
					
						
							|  |  |  |   + fix use of totally deprecated ctypes_configure to generate constants in CFFI backend | 
					
						
							|  |  |  |   + fix memory leak in CFFI backend for PyPy | 
					
						
							|  |  |  |   + typo prevented IPC_PATH_MAX_LEN from ever being defined | 
					
						
							|  |  |  |   + various build fixes - linking with librt, Cython compatibility, etc. | 
					
						
							|  |  |  | 
 | 
					
						
							| 
									
										
										
										
											2013-04-13 10:01:26 +00:00
										 |  |  | ------------------------------------------------------------------- | 
					
						
							|  |  |  | Fri Apr 12 11:07:24 UTC 2013 - toddrme2178@gmail.com | 
					
						
							|  |  |  | 
 | 
					
						
							|  |  |  | - Changes suggests to recommends since there is no way to install suggets currently | 
					
						
							|  |  |  | 
 | 
					
						
							| 
									
										
										
										
											2013-04-05 13:52:54 +00:00
										 |  |  | ------------------------------------------------------------------- | 
					
						
							|  |  |  | Fri Apr  5 13:00:39 UTC 2013 - cfarrell@suse.com | 
					
						
							|  |  |  | 
 | 
					
						
							|  |  |  | - license update: LGPL-3.0+ and BSD-3-Clause | 
					
						
							|  |  |  |   the core is LGPL-3.0+ but most of what is outside the code is | 
					
						
							|  |  |  |   BSD-3-Clause | 
					
						
							|  |  |  | 
 | 
					
						
							| 
									
										
										
										
											2012-05-18 10:31:47 +00:00
										 |  |  | ------------------------------------------------------------------- | 
					
						
							| 
									
										
										
										
											2013-03-27 12:11:27 +00:00
										 |  |  | Wed Mar 27 12:06:12 UTC 2013 - speilicke@suse.com | 
					
						
							|  |  |  | 
 | 
					
						
							|  |  |  | - Update to version 13.0.0: | 
					
						
							|  |  |  |   + PyPy support | 
					
						
							|  |  |  |   + The Threadsafe ZMQStream experiment in 2.2.0.1 was deemed inappropriate and not useful, | 
					
						
							|  |  |  |     and has been removed. | 
					
						
							|  |  |  |   + The zmq.web experiment has been removed, to be developed as a standalone project  | 
					
						
							|  |  |  |   + Fixes bnc#811890 | 
					
						
							|  |  |  | - Add rpmlintrc | 
					
						
							|  |  |  | - Drop useless macros | 
					
						
							|  |  |  | - Run testsuite | 
					
						
							|  |  |  | 
 | 
					
						
							|  |  |  | ------------------------------------------------------------------- | 
					
						
							| 
									
										
										
										
											2012-05-18 10:31:47 +00:00
										 |  |  | Fri May 18 09:07:39 UTC 2012 - toddrme2178@gmail.com | 
					
						
							|  |  |  | 
 | 
					
						
							|  |  |  | - Fix rpmlint warnings | 
					
						
							|  |  |  | 
 | 
					
						
							|  |  |  | ------------------------------------------------------------------- | 
					
						
							|  |  |  | Fri Apr 27 09:10:08 UTC 2012 - highwaystar.ru@gmail.com | 
					
						
							|  |  |  | 
 | 
					
						
							|  |  |  | - fixed building of python3 package on openSUSE 11.4 and older  | 
					
						
							|  |  |  | 
 | 
					
						
							| 
									
										
										
										
											2012-04-03 11:30:15 +00:00
										 |  |  | ------------------------------------------------------------------- | 
					
						
							|  |  |  | Tue Mar 27 09:32:34 UTC 2012 - saschpe@suse.de | 
					
						
							|  |  |  | 
 | 
					
						
							|  |  |  | - Update to version 2.1.11: | 
					
						
							|  |  |  |   * remove support for LABEL prefixes. A major feature of libzmq-3.0, the LABEL | 
					
						
							|  |  |  |     prefix, has been removed from libzmq, prior to the first stable libzmq 3.x release. | 
					
						
							|  |  |  |     * The prefix argument to ~.Socket.send_multipart remains, but it continue to behave in | 
					
						
							|  |  |  |       exactly the same way as it always has on 2.1.x, simply prepending message parts. | 
					
						
							|  |  |  |     * ~.Socket.recv_multipart will always return a list, because prefixes are once | 
					
						
							|  |  |  |       again indistinguishable from regular message parts. | 
					
						
							|  |  |  |   * add .Socket.poll method, for simple polling of events on a single socket. | 
					
						
							|  |  |  |   * no longer require monkeypatching tornado IOLoop.  The :class:.ioloop.ZMQPoller class | 
					
						
							|  |  |  |     is a poller implementation that matches tornado's expectations, and pyzmq sockets can | 
					
						
							|  |  |  |     be used with any tornado application just by specifying the use of this poller. The | 
					
						
							|  |  |  |     pyzmq IOLoop implementation now only trivially differs from tornado's. | 
					
						
							|  |  |  | - Don't package documentation sources | 
					
						
							|  |  |  | 
 | 
					
						
							| 
									
										
										
										
											2012-01-31 16:21:39 +00:00
										 |  |  | ------------------------------------------------------------------- | 
					
						
							|  |  |  | Tue Jan 31 16:20:35 UTC 2012 - saschpe@suse.de | 
					
						
							|  |  |  | 
 | 
					
						
							|  |  |  | - Update to version 2.1.11: | 
					
						
							|  |  |  |   * remove support for LABEL prefixes. | 
					
						
							|  |  |  |   * add :meth:`.Socket.poll` method, for simple polling of events on a single socket. | 
					
						
							|  |  |  |   * no longer require monkeypatching tornado IOLoop. | 
					
						
							|  |  |  | - Moved Python-3 package into seperate spec file | 
					
						
							|  |  |  | 
 | 
					
						
							| 
									
										
										
										
											2011-12-06 09:36:05 +00:00
										 |  |  | ------------------------------------------------------------------- | 
					
						
							|  |  |  | Mon Dec  5 13:14:57 UTC 2011 - toddrme2178@gmail.com | 
					
						
							|  |  |  | 
 | 
					
						
							|  |  |  | - Cleaned up spec file formatting | 
					
						
							|  |  |  | - Added python3 subpackage | 
					
						
							|  |  |  | 
 | 
					
						
							| 
									
										
										
										
											2011-09-27 07:26:50 +00:00
										 |  |  | ------------------------------------------------------------------- | 
					
						
							|  |  |  | Mon Sep 26 12:38:30 UTC 2011 - cfarrell@suse.com | 
					
						
							|  |  |  | 
 | 
					
						
							|  |  |  | - license update: LGPL-3.0+ | 
					
						
							|  |  |  |   LGPL is not a recognized license | 
					
						
							|  |  |  | 
 | 
					
						
							| 
									
										
										
										
											2011-08-19 12:37:23 +00:00
										 |  |  | ------------------------------------------------------------------- | 
					
						
							|  |  |  | Fri Aug 19 12:15:10 UTC 2011 - saschpe@suse.de | 
					
						
							|  |  |  | 
 | 
					
						
							|  |  |  | - Update to version 2.1.7: | 
					
						
							|  |  |  |   * Added proper GIL management for non-copying send | 
					
						
							|  |  |  |   * Implemented support for zmq_errno(). | 
					
						
							|  |  |  |   * Added Socket.create_socket() | 
					
						
							|  |  |  |   * Fixed setup.py to work with libzmq.dll on Window | 
					
						
							|  |  |  |   * The flags argument to Socket.send/Socket.recv must be a C int | 
					
						
							|  |  |  |     to prevent Python-C API calls in the nogil section. | 
					
						
							|  |  |  |   * Added a protocol argument to pyobj_send that defaults to -1 (the | 
					
						
							|  |  |  |     highest pickle protocol). | 
					
						
							|  |  |  |   * Added a try/finally in Socket.recv. | 
					
						
							|  |  |  | 
 | 
					
						
							| 
									
										
										
										
											2010-12-12 16:46:02 +00:00
										 |  |  | ------------------------------------------------------------------- | 
					
						
							|  |  |  | Sun Dec 12 15:40:57 UTC 2010 - saschpe@gmx.de | 
					
						
							|  |  |  | 
 | 
					
						
							|  |  |  | - Re-generated with py2pack | 
					
						
							|  |  |  |   * now builds for all RPM-based distros | 
					
						
							|  |  |  | 
 | 
					
						
							| 
									
										
										
										
											2010-12-01 16:11:35 +00:00
										 |  |  | ------------------------------------------------------------------- | 
					
						
							|  |  |  | Wed Dec  1 15:32:35 UTC 2010 - saschpe@suse.de | 
					
						
							|  |  |  | 
 | 
					
						
							|  |  |  | - Initial version (2.0.10). | 
					
						
							|  |  |  | 
 |